"Boats on the Ohio" is the featured program to be presented at the Peters Creek Historical Society, on Monday, August 24, at 7:30 pm.   This program will be presented at Wright's United Methodist Church, 788 Venetia Road, Venetia.

The W.P. Snyder Tow Boat

Norene Beatty, President of the Old Stone Tavern of West End, will tell the story of boats that traveled the Ohio River and down the Mississippi from the keel boat to the tow boats and the little known of special interest "sailing ships". The boats that once plied the Ohio and its tributaries over the years and continue to transport goods on the river are significant in the growth of Pittsburgh, our nation and commerce. Members and the public are welcome to an evening of what is sure to be a fascinating and enlightening program of local historical interest.

Open House Tours

The society has scheduled its 2020 Open House tours of the Enoch Wright House, Museum of Westward Expansion. Docents will be on hand Tuesdays from 6:00 pm – 8:00 pm and Sundays from 1:00 pm – 3:00pm August through September. Please check website for any changes. Tours by appointment can also be arranged by calling 724-746-3203. Donations are gratefully accepted for the maintenance of the Enoch Wright House, a State and National Register site.

For more information on the society, visit the website: www.peterscreekhistoricalsociety.org.
